1. Apple iPhone 15 Pro Max

The Apple iPhone 15 Pro Max brings 4K with Dolby Vision HDR, solid stabilization, and true-color detail. The cinematic mode lets users control depth for better storytelling.

Best for: Professional-level video recording

2.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ra

The Samsung Galaxy S24 Ultra enables shooting 4K video with multiple lenses, including wide-angle and telephoto. Zoom strength and smart AI make images sharper.

Best for: Versatile shooting angles

Key Features to Look for in 4K Recording Phones

Buying a phone requires considering factors beyond screen size.

  • Check stabilization: Motion remains smooth with Optical Image Stabilization.

  • Look at HDR Video: Increases definition in shadow and highlight areas. 

  • Frame Rates: 30 fps or 60 fps are good targets.

  • Audio Quality: Dual microphones capture sound very clearly.

  • Storage: An hour of 4K video requires around 2 GB.

For a 4K camera phone to be capable and strong, it requires strong hardware, software, and storage. When all parts match perfectly, the device delivers strong and consistent performance.
